In this bizarre year of 2020, when businesses, schools, and people’s lives basically shut down, the New Canaan Community Foundation immediately stepped up by raising and dispersing critical funds for the COVID Emergency Fund in our town. As an EMT with New Canaan EMS, my colleagues and I were the beneficiaries of plentiful PPE allowing us to care for our neighbors safely.
This is just one example of how the NCCF reacts to the needs of its community. Run by a board of directors and countless volunteers who discern the many diverse needs of the people of New Canaan and our surrounding neighbors, the NCCF receives more grant requests than it can possibly fill, yet each request is considered thoughtfully. Our recent Behavioral Health initiative has opened our eyes to the vast need of individuals of all ages who are struggling with addiction and mental illness. Our goal has been to reduce the stigma and help our neighbors have access to the right programs to help them heal. This has been just one of the many areas of focus. Others include, programs to support children and grants to help sustain some of our best resources in New Canaan like the YMCA and the NC Library to name a few.
